Residents and business owners are fighting to stop a “sex-on-premises” venue opening in inner Melbourne, citing community safety concerns and a negative impact on the area’s character. The area of South Melbourne known as the City Rd Wedge — a triangle of land bordered by City Rd, York St and Ferras St — is zoned as industrial land.

“If is established here would be very hard to get rid of and it will probably stagnate the opportunity for the landowners here to do something worthwhile with their land. “Particularly, you know, there’s lack of housing, so there’s opportunities for housing on this site.” Residents who live in the vicinity of 427 City Rd say they are worried about the potential safety issues. Angus Wallace said the building is just 48m from his 10-year-old daughter’s bedroom.
